Data Engineer at Bending Spoons

At Bending Spoons, we’re striving to build one of the all-time great companies. A company that serves a huge number of customers. A company where team members grow to their full potential. A company that functions at unparalleled levels of effectiveness and efficiency. A company that creates value for shareowners at an extraordinary rate. And a company that adheres to high ethical standards.

About the Role

In pursuit of our objective, we acquire and improve digital businesses to own and operate them for the long term. Through deep transformations, we enhance innovation, benefit customers, and strengthen business performance. Our environment features minimal hierarchy, small talent-dense teams, and agility akin to a startup. AI is deeply integrated to support human judgment and decision-making.

This role offers the opportunity to learn, make an impact, and progress your career rapidly—that’s our promise to exceptional candidates.


Responsibilities

A few examples of your responsibilities include:

  • Design and improve data pipelines by contributing to the evolution of data systems, ensuring accuracy, reliability, and efficiency across diverse tech stacks
  • Ensure data correctness and scalability, collaborating with software engineers to validate data, define metrics, and enhance robustness in reporting and analytics systems
  • Develop internal data products and tooling, such as scalable reporting engines or forecasting tools, used by product teams across the company
  • Support platform-wide decision-making by partnering with multiple teams to provide analytical and modeling foundations for business planning and performance tracking
  • Leverage AI to accelerate workflows, surface insights, and study competing products and trends

Requirements

We’re looking for a talented and driven candidate with the following traits:

Core Attributes

  • Strong reasoning ability: Solving complex problems from first principles, recognizing biases, and prioritising details
  • Drive: High ambition paired with sustained effort, a sense of responsibility, and a relentless strive to exceed expectations
  • Team spirit: A generous collaborator who embraces collective ideas, transparency, and dependability
  • Proficiency in English: Clear writing, speaking, and comprehension

Why Join Us?

Why Work Here?

  • Outstanding teams: Small, entrepreneurial, and result-oriented teams with exceptional talent
  • Career growth: Opportunities for rapid advancement with substantial responsibilities—we invest in your potential
  • Lifestyle benefits:
    • Flexible working hours and remote options
    • Unlimited learning and training support
    • Top-of-market health insurance
    • Generous relocation assistance
    • Parental support
    • Annual retreat to transformative locations
  • Competitive pay:
    • London: £85,797 (entry-level) to £250,512 (higher-experience range)
    • Europe: €66,065 (entry) to €188,848 (higher)
    • Equity potential for partial pay in discounted company shares

Commitment & Contract

  • Both permanent and fixed-term roles are available in full-time or part-time capacities

Locations

  • Milan (Italy), London (UK), Madrid (Spain), Warsaw (Poland)
  • Or fully remote from eligible countries

Selection Process

What to Expect

Our process evaluates verifiable excellence irrespective of experience. Prepare for rigorous, time-demanding tests which assess problem-solving skills holistically.

  • Prioritise visiting our careers page exclusively—it’s the gateway to consideration
  • Application tip: Don’t underestimate yourself; if you believe you can excel with guidance, apply
  • Offers are extended only after thorough, multi-stage due diligence

Inclusivity

We consider all applicants and offer reasonable accommodations for disabilities; let us know via this form.

Reapplying

Waiting at least one year after a prior application is recommended before resubmitting.


Environmental Expectations

Bending Spoons is a demanding environment with high standards. We deliver extraordinary growth but require equally fierce dedication:

  • New team members: Initial assignment involves regular presence in Milan to ensure company-alignment and cultural integration
  • Support: Generous transit, accommodation, and relocation assistance provided
